This publication shows the artistic development of seven Jewish artists from Romania, exploring Segal’s Neo-Impressionist art, Tzara’s Dada experiments, Brauner’s Surrealist works, Jaco’s portraits, landscapes, and genre scenes, and Maxy’s growing interest in social themes. The younger artists Jules Perahim and Paul Paun, inspired by their predecessors, were at the forefront of Surrealism. The crucial, trailblazing role of Jews from Rumania as innovators in the visual arts has received little attention. The lives and work of these seven men also shed light on the relationship between Jewish identity and radical modernity. Together, they confirm the importance of Bucharest in European avant-garde art.
